“Beauty heals!” Pope Francis opens a new house for the homeless near the colonnade of St. Peter’s

On the eve of the 3rd World Day of the Poor, in the afternoon of today, 15 November 2019 at 17.00h, the Holy Father visited and inaugurated a new day-and-night welcoming centre in Palazzo Migliori, a few metres from the Colonnade of St. Peter’s. The new center has been entrusted to the Almoner of His Holiness and […]

Sant’Egidio Foundation for Peace and Dialogue

The Community of Sant’Egidio announces the launching of a new initiative, the Sant’Egidio Foundation for Peace and Dialogue. The Foundation has, at its core, Sant’Egidio’s mission for peace throughout the world, keeping Ps. 34:14, “Depart from evil, and do good; seek peace, and pursue it” at its heart.  The Foundation will be based in New York […]
